About [(1E)-cycloocten-1-yl]methanediamine
[(1E)-cycloocten-1-yl]methanediamine (PubChem CID 22286843) has the molecular formula C9H18N2
and a molecular weight of 154.26 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is [(1E)-cycloocten-1-yl]methanediamine.
